Isostatic Presses
Isostatic Presses - (20 companies)

Isostatic presses are used for compressing powdered materials into shaped pre-forms or general products. There are two main types of isostatic presses; cold isostatic presses (CIP) that function at room temperature and hot isostatic presses (HIP) that function at elevated temperatures. Rath Incorporated
Refractory Solutions for Powder Metal Sintering

Rath Incorporated offers the most complete line of high purity alumina refractories for powder metal sintering in atmospheres such as Vacuum, Hydrogen, Ammonia, Nitrogen and mixtures of these gases. Rath's alumina materials contain negligible amounts of silica and other materials, such as iron oxide, that will be volatilized under reducing conditions at temperatures > 1100°C. (read more)

General Carbide Corporation
Synthetic Diamond Manufacturing

Anvils used to manufacture polycrystalline diamond compacts undergo extreme pressure and represent one of the harshest applications to which tungsten carbide can be subjected. This requires a pore free microstructure. General Carbide supplies a grade of carbide that delivers high cycle life due to a double sinter-HIP process that fully consolidates the microstructure of the material. (read more)
